Zusammenfassung

Abgeschlossen

Es ist eine gute Idee, automatische Überprüfungen einzuführen, um die Bicep-Änderungen Ihres Teams zu überprüfen, bevor sie in den Hauptbranch Ihres GitHub-Repositorys gemergt werden.

In diesem Modul haben Sie erfahren, wie Sie GitHub Actions-Workflows hinzufügen, die automatisch ausgelöst werden, wenn Pull Requests erstellt, aktualisiert und geschlossen werden.

Sie haben auch gelernt, wie Sie Ihre Pull Request-Überprüfungen als obligatorisch vorgeben können, indem Sie Regeln zum Schutz des Branches verwenden, eine Praxis, die Reviewer und andere Benutzer daran hindert, Codeänderungen in den Hauptbranch einzubinden, bevor alle automatisierten Überprüfungen erfolgreich waren. Ihre Website musste z. B. aktualisiert werden, um das Linux-Betriebssystem zu verwenden, und Sie waren in der Lage, Statusüberprüfungen zu verwenden, um die Änderungen in Ihrem Pull Request zu validieren und zu verifizieren.

Anschließend haben Sie gelernt, wie Sie kurzlebige Umgebungen erstellen, mit denen Sie überprüfen können, was bereitgestellt wird, wenn die Pull Request-Änderungen gemergt werden. Durch Verwendung kurzlebiger Umgebungen können Sie mit Ihren Codeänderungen experimentieren und diese durchlaufen, ohne dass sich dies auf Ihre Produktions- anderen Umgebungen auswirkt. Wenn Sie Ihre Website auf die Verwendung eines Containerimages umgestellt haben, konnten Sie schon während der Vorbereitung und Überprüfung Ihrer Codeänderungen sehen, wie die Website mit der neuen Konfiguration funktionieren würde.

Außerdem haben Sie erfahren, wie Sie die von Ihren kurzlebigen Umgebungen verwendeten Ressourcen automatisch entfernen können, nachdem ein Pull Request gemergt und geschlossen wurde.

Sie sollten jetzt noch mehr Vertrauen in Ihren Bicep-Code und die Änderungen an der Azure-Infrastruktur haben, die in den Hauptbranch Ihres Repositorys gemergt werden.

Erfahren Sie mehr